book-7, chapter-67, verse-1
तस्य तद्वचनं श्रुत्वा रामस्याक्लिष्टकर्मणः ।
अवाक्शिरास्तथाभूतो वाक्यमेतदुवाच ह ॥१॥

1. tasya tadvacanaṃ śrutvā rāmasyākliṣṭakarmaṇaḥ ,
avākśirāstathābhūto vākyametaduvāca ha.

1.
Having heard those words from Rāma, whose actions were unblemished, he, with his head bowed low and in that very state, spoke these words.

Words meanings and morphology
तस्य (tasya) - of that (Śambūka) (of him, of that)
(pronoun)
Genitive, masculine, singular of tad
tad - that, he, she, it
तत् (tat) - those (words) (that, those)
(pronoun)
Accusative, neuter, singular of tad
tad - that, he, she, it
Note: Adjectival use, modifying 'vacanam'.
वचनम् (vacanam) - word, speech, saying
(noun)
Accusative, neuter, singular of vacana
vacana - word, speech, saying
Root: vac (class 2)
श्रुत्वा (śrutvā) - having heard
(indeclinable)
absolutive
Derived from root śru (to hear) with suffix -tvā.
Root: śru (class 5)
रामस्य (rāmasya) - of Rāma
(proper noun)
Genitive, masculine, singular of rāma
rāma - Rāma (a proper name, particularly the hero of the Rāmāyaṇa)
अक्लिष्टकर्मणः (akliṣṭakarmaṇaḥ) - Rāma, whose actions are unblemished (whose actions are unblemished, whose deeds are effortless)
(adjective)
Genitive, masculine, singular of akliṣṭakarman
akliṣṭakarman - one whose actions are unblemished, one whose deeds are effortless
Compound type : bahuvrīhi (a+kliṣṭa+karman)
- a – not, non-, un-
indeclinable
Negative prefix. - kliṣṭa – troubled, distressed, soiled, blemished
adjective (masculine)
Past Passive Participle
Derived from root kliś (to trouble, torment).
Root: kliś (class 4) - karman – action, deed, work
noun (neuter)
Root: kṛ (class 8)
अवाक्शिराः (avākśirāḥ) - having one's head bent down, with bowed head
(adjective)
Nominative, masculine, singular of avākśiras
avākśiras - having one's head bent down
Compound type : bahuvrīhi (avāc+śiras)
- avāc – downward, downwards
indeclinable - śiras – head, top
noun (neuter)
तथाभूतः (tathābhūtaḥ) - being in such a state, having become such
(adjective)
Nominative, masculine, singular of tathābhūta
tathābhūta - being in such a state, having become such
Past Passive Participle
Compound of tathā (thus, in that manner) and bhūta (become, being), which is a PPP of bhū (to be, become).
Compound type : karmadhāraya (tathā+bhūta)
- tathā – thus, so, in that manner
indeclinable - bhūta – become, happened, existing, being
adjective (masculine)
Past Passive Participle
Derived from root bhū (to be, to become).
Root: bhū (class 1)
वाक्यम् (vākyam) - sentence, speech, word
(noun)
Accusative, neuter, singular of vākya
vākya - sentence, speech, word
Root: vac (class 2)
एतत् (etat) - these (words) (this, these)
(pronoun)
Accusative, neuter, singular of etas
etas - this
Note: Adjectival use, modifying 'vākyam'.
उवाच (uvāca) - he said, spoke
(verb)
3rd person , singular, active, past perfect (lit) of uvāca
Perfect Tense
3rd person singular active, from root vac (to speak).
Root: vac (class 2)
ह (ha) - indeed, surely, a particle indicating emphasis or past event
(indeclinable)
